Instead of making a sympathy card for some dear friends last Christmas I decided to make a small canvas instead.. I have made another, similar one, for my sister in honour of our much missed brother.

The canvas measures 7"x 5" (18 x 13 cm). I started by giving the canvas a coat of white gesso. I then splattered some watered down DecoArt Fluid Acrylics Cobalt Turquoise and Prussian Blue diagonally across the canvas.


I die-cut three feathers and lightly sprinkled them with Stampendous Frantage Shabby Blue Embossing Enamel. I heat embossed them by carefully heating the feathers from underneath until the powder started to melt before moving to heating from above.


I made a small resin heart and heat embossed it with the Shabby Blue enamel too. I then added a sprinkle of Stampendous Frantage Chunky Gold enamel to the heart and feathers and heat embossed them.


I sprinkled the canvas with the mix of Stampendous enamel powders and heat embossed it before tying the feathers together with a thin gold thread and adding them, along with the heart, to the canvas with soft matt gel.

I made an 8"x 8" (20 x 20 cm) birthday card using one of our sponsor's images.


The pink card base and matting layers is from Papermania and the blue mottled card is from my stash. I dyed some seam binding ribbon with Picked Raspberry Distress Oxide Ink and fixed it to the card front before sticking it down on the card base.


I couldn't resist using this cute image from our sponsor. It's called Make a Big Splash. I personalised the image, by colouring it with my Copics, for a young lady who loves pink and lives on a farm. 


I created a fun sentiment on the computer.


I finished the card with a dyed pink bow and some gems.
